What changed here
DerivedThe seat changed hands: Communist Party of India (Marxist) (CPM) lost it to Indian National Congress (INC), which now leads by 4.9%.
- INC vote shareINC went from 40.7% to 49.0% of the vote here (+8.3%).
- Multi-cornered3 candidates cleared 5% — a genuinely multi-cornered fight.
